226 Assist

Lin Zi recalled for a moment and suddenly realized that Ji Jun had indeed not said that in the morning. He had only vaguely said, “You’re right.”

He could only blame himself for being praised and approved by Ji Jun for once. At that time, he got carried away and was actually fooled by him.

Lin Zi said helplessly, “Didn’t you say that my idea was right? If that’s the case, why are you still seducing her?”

Ji Jun tilted his head and looked at him in confusion. “What gave you the illusion that I’m someone who will back off?”

Lin Zi was stunned. That’s right, Ji Jun was never someone who would give up easily. As long as he set a goal, he would definitely work hard to achieve it.

After realizing this, Lin Zi knew that he really could not stop him. He could only sigh in frustration.

“Forget it. Do as you see fit. I just hope that when you want to make an official announcement one day, you can inform me in advance so that I can be mentally prepared.”

Speaking of which, Ji Jun was already 25 years old this year. Which handsome and rich man of his age hadn’t dated a few girlfriends before? However, he had been living like a monk. It was rare for him to be interested this time. Moreover, his partner was a good child like Yu Han who didn’t play tricks. To Ji Jun, this was actually a good thing.

Lin Zi could only comfort himself like this. He decided that before the matter was clear, it was better not to report to the company first. Otherwise, he would still be the one being squeezed in the middle.

He hoped that Ji Jun would be more efficient this time and do it in one go. This way, he could pretend to be deaf and mute when the company asked. However, before that, the person Ji Jun should deal with should be He Meng, the obstacle.

As the manager who had high hopes for the artists under her, He Meng should be the person who did not want Yu Han to have anything to do with Ji Jun.

Although they were both managers, Lin Zi sympathized with her standpoint. Since he couldn’t stop Ji Jun, he could only be a good assistant.

Hence, Lin Zi immediately followed Ji Jun to Yu Han’s courtyard.

As soon as he walked in, he saw He Meng standing in the living room with her hands on her hips, talking to Ji Jun. Yu Han was curled up on the sofa, scrolling through her cell phone. “We only have one computer. Hanhan is using it. It’s quite troublesome to move this computer around. Why don’t we just make an online appointment? That’ll be more convenient.”

The reason why He Meng suggested this was purely out of convenience. However, when Lin Zi heard this, he felt that He Meng was trying to stop them from interacting offline.

Hence, he immediately stood out to speak up for Ji Jun. “I think it’s better for the two of them to practice together. This way, if there are any technical problems, we can discuss them in time and correct them. The efficiency will also be higher.”

As Lin Zi spoke, he winked at Ji Jun, asking him to say something nice. Ji Jun received his signal and hesitated for a second or two. “I think…”

“Let’s do it online.” Yu Han, who was playing with her phone, suddenly interrupted. She had just thought of her hacking competition. If she moved her computer into the living room under the eyes of He Meng and Lang Yu, it would not be so easy for her to do anything else.

Hence, Yu Han was the first to raise her hand in approval of the online training.

Once Yu Han expressed her stance, Ji Jun’s eyes darkened. “Then let’s do it online.”

After saying that, he put down the watermelon and left.

Seeing Yu Han and He Meng’s surprised expressions, Lin Zi laughed dryly and explained, “He’s just like that. You don’t have to pay attention to him.”

After explaining, Lin Zi chased after Ji Jun and returned to their own courtyard. “If you ask me, you can’t chase girls like this. You have to be more proactive. After all, Yu Han isn’t like those girls outside who would take the initiative to pounce on you. I saw that she was looking at you with a clear gaze. She probably doesn’t have any feelings for you in that aspect for the time being, so you have to create more opportunities to interact with her. Only then can your relationship heat up quickly.”

“What’s the hurry? I’m not in a hurry.”

Naturally, Ji Jun knew that Yu Han only treated him as a normal person. Although he did not know what Lin Zi’s sudden change in attitude was up to, Ji Jun was not in a hurry. After all, Yu Han was still young and he did not have a clear plan for their future.
